    常見例句

      用作形容詞 (adj.)

      用作定語: ~+ n.

    • He is a curious student.
      他是位有好奇心的學(xué)生。
    • I like curious students.
      我喜歡有好奇心的學(xué)生。
    • She was awakened by a curious noise in the corridor.
      她被走廊里的一種奇怪的聲音驚醒了。
    • You had better hide it where his curious eyes won't see it.
      你最好把它藏到他那雙犀利的眼睛看不見的地方。
    • He has a curious habit.
      他有一種奇怪的習(xí)慣。
    • What a curious mistake!
      多么奇怪的錯誤!
    • It was a curious mistake that I couldn't understand.
      這是一個我無法理解的奇怪的錯誤。
    • 用作表語: S+be+~

    • The butterfly's eye is rather curious.
      蝴蝶的眼睛很奇妙。
    • She looks rather curious with green hair.
      她頭發(fā)是綠的,樣子有點(diǎn)古怪。
    • S+be+~+to- v

    • We were curious to know where she'd gone.
      我們好奇地想知道她到哪里去了。
    • That girl of yours is curious to learn English.
      你的那個女兒非常想學(xué)英語。
    • I am curious to know how that old clock works.
      我好奇地想知道這座老式鐘是怎么走的。
    • S+be+~+wh-clause

    • I felt curious how that guy would head for such a miserable end.
      我感到奇怪,那家伙怎么會落得這樣一個可悲的結(jié)局。
    • It is/was+~+that-clause

    • It is curious that he should wear a long face for such a trifling matter.
      真怪,為了這一點(diǎn)小事,他居然板起面孔來了。
    • It is curious that no one (should) have noticed his presence.
      奇怪的是沒有人注意到他在場。
    • It's curious that she left without saying good-bye.
      真奇怪,她不辭而別了。
    • It is curious that the old man should remember the names of all his childhood friends.
      很奇怪,這位老人應(yīng)該記得他童年時朋友的名字。
    • It's curious that he didn't tell you.
      他沒有告訴你,實(shí)在反常。
